8-8-1
Failure Alarm Instructions: FAL(006) and FALS(007)
The FAL(006) and FALS(007) instructions generate user-defined errors.
FAL(006) generates a non-fatal error that allows program execution to con-
tinue and FALS(007) generates a fatal error that stops program execution.
When the user-defined error conditions (i.e., the execution conditions for
FAL(006) or FALS(007)) are met, the instruction will be executed and the fol-
lowing processing will be performed.
1,2,3...
1.
The FAL Error Flag (A402.15) or FALS Error Flag (A401.06) is turned ON.
2.
The corresponding error code is written to A400.
3.
The error code and time of occurrence are stored in the Error Log.
4.
The error indicator on the front of the CPU Unit will flash or light.
5.
If FAL(006) has been executed, the CPU Unit will continue operating.
If FALS(007) has been executed, the CPU Unit will stop operating. (Pro-
gram execution will stop.)
